Hawaii Drive-O, Inc. rents jeep off-road vehicles to adventurous travelers on the big island of Hawaii. Selected ledger accounts for the company are listed below along with identifying numbers. Following this list of account numbers and titles is a series of transactions. For each transaction, indicate the proper accounts to be debited and credited by entering the number(s) for the account(s) and the related amounts in the space provided. If you feel the transaction should not be entered into the accounting system, write N/A. Note: You may use each account only once, more than once, or not at all. # Account # Account # Account 10 Cash 20 Accounts payable 32 Dividends 11 Accounts receivable 21 Wages payable 40 Rental revenue 12 Supplies 22 Unearned revenue 50 Advertising expense 13 Prepaid insurance 23 Notes payable 51 Rent expense 14 Vehicles 30 Common stock 52 Insurance expense 15 Equipment 31 Retained earnings 53 Wages expense Date May May 1 Issued 10,000 shares of common stock to investors in exchange for $150,000 in cash and Jeep Wrangler off-road vehicles worth $160,000. 2 Purchased a one-year insurance policy for $12,000. 3 Borrowed $100,000 from a bank, signing a 7% note due in 7 years. 5 Paid $2,000 to rent space in a beach hotel lobby for the month of May. 7 Purchased equipment for $15,000; paying $5,000 in cash and signing a note for the balance. 9 Purchased $500 of supplies, on account. 10 Received $800 cash from a customer to reserve a Jeep rental for June. 15 Rented Jeeps to tourists: $950 was collected in cash and $1,200 on account. 23 Signed a contract to purchase 2 more Jeeps in June for $73,400. 31 Paid $10,000 in wages to employees for the month of May.
